In a surprising twist, Keir Starmer’s relationship with former President Donald Trump has come to light through newly released photos capturing their first face-to-face talks at the White House.

The behind-the-scenes images offer a glimpse into the unexpected rapport between the UK Prime Minister and the controversial American leader during their discussions on various global issues.

A Warm Reception and Mutual Admiration

The photos reveal a relaxed atmosphere between the two leaders, chatting intently within the historic Oval Office.

Despite their differing political ideologies, Starmer and Trump found common ground on pressing issues like Ukraine and international trade.

Downing Street seemed pleased by Trump’s public praise, as he called Starmer “special” and referred to the UK as America’s “No1 ally” during a press call.

Trump also complimented Sir Keir’s “beautiful” accent and praised his wife, Victoria, who wasn’t present during the visit.

A Historic Gesture and Mixed Messages on Ukraine

During their conversation, Starmer presented Trump with a letter from the King, inviting him for a second state visit to the UK—something that would be unprecedented.

Trump graciously accepted, expressing honor at the invitation and assuring that he would be visiting the UK soon.

However, while the atmosphere was cordial, little was concretely offered by the US regarding their stance on Ukraine.

Starmer, while praising Trump’s efforts to promote peace, emphasized the need for a lasting settlement that didn’t favor Russia’s Vladimir Putin.

He also voiced concerns about the potential for the US to provide security guarantees to Ukraine, a topic that remains uncertain.

A New Economic Deal on the Horizon?

Starmer took the opportunity to speak about potential economic collaboration, particularly with regard to advanced technology.

He welcomed the return of Winston Churchill’s bust to the Oval Office, signaling his desire for stronger UK-US ties in economic ventures.

Both leaders agreed that trade was an important subject to tackle, with Trump suggesting a favorable trade deal between the US and the UK was in the works.

He expressed confidence that a “great trade agreement” was imminent, one that would benefit both nations without the need for tariffs on UK imports.
